About Rong Liu

Rong Liu is a scholar working on General Engineering, Civil and Structural Engineering and Mechanics of Materials, having authored 55 papers that have together received 956 indexed citations. Recurring topics across this work include Structural Load-Bearing Analysis (11 papers), Fatigue and fracture mechanics (9 papers), Concrete Corrosion and Durability (8 papers), Mechanical stress and fatigue analysis (7 papers), Structural Behavior of Reinforced Concrete (6 papers), Hydrocarbon exploration and reservoir analysis (3 papers), High-Velocity Impact and Material Behavior (3 papers) and Railway Engineering and Dynamics (3 papers). The work is most often cited by research in Civil and Structural Engineering (562 citations), Building and Construction (191 citations) and Mechanics of Materials (329 citations). Rong Liu has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Linhua Jiang, Yuqing Liu, Bohai Ji, Jinxia Xu, Wei Guo, Wei Fan, Baisheng Chen, Bin Liu, Zijian Song and Xiongfei Chen. Their work appears in journals such as Journal of Constructional Steel Research, Journal of Materials Engineering and Performance, Structures, Engineering Fracture Mechanics and Construction and Building Materials.
